Monkey App vs. Omegle: A Detailed Comparison

Both the Monkey application and Omegle offer the way to meet with other people virtually , but their methods differ considerably. Omegle, the established player, is recognized for its unfiltered video conversations, offering scant moderation and possibly wide spectrum of content . Conversely, Monkey centers on adolescent users, featuring brief video moments and incorporating features designed to encourage friendship among a more age bracket. This causes a noticeably different feel and general user experience between the these platforms .

Monkey App's Omegle Connection – What You Need to Know

The relationship between the Monkey application and Omegle has raised significant concern among parents. Initially, Monkey was marketed as a supervised alternative to Omegle, promising a more controlled environment for teenagers to interact. However, reports have surfaced indicating that Monkey’s functionality inadvertently permitted access to Omegle-like unfiltered video discussions. While Monkey team have introduced measures to mitigate this problem, some concerns remain regarding likely interaction with unknown individuals. People should be aware of this background and take relevant steps when using the app, particularly if youngsters are involved.
